Copyright © 2025 chelsea.yabsta.co.uk All Right Reserved
powered by
Blackheath Grove Lewisham, Greater London, United Kingdom, SE3 0AU
64 Borough High St. Southwark, Greater London, United Kingdom, SE1 1XF
116 Ewell Rd. Surbiton, Greater London, United Kingdom, KT6 6HA
200 Ealing Rd. Wembley, Greater London, United Kingdom, HA0 4QG
104-106 Brixton Hill Lambeth, London, United Kingdom, SW2 1AH
185 Fulham Palace Rd. Hammersmith, London, United Kingdom, W6 8QX
191 Castelnau Richmond upon Thames, Greater London, United Kingdom, SW13 9ER
81-89 Farringdon Rd. Islington, London, United Kingdom, EC1M 3LL
206 Whitechapel Rd. Tower Hamlets, London, United Kingdom, E1 1AA
136 Hither Green Ln. Lewisham, Greater London, United Kingdom, SE13 6QA